KDevelop 3.4 crash
Andras Mantia
amantia at kde.org
Tue Jun 12 11:22:16 UTC 2007
Hi,
did anyone notice that KDevelop from the 3.5 KDE branch crashes when it
is loading a project? I tried with two (custom) projects I used for
KDE4 development, and crashes on loading. It crashes also on my old
Quanta (automake) project used for KDE 3 development. :(
Shortly: as of now, it is unusable for me.
Backtrace here for the KDE3 project:
Using host libthread_db library "/lib64/libthread_db.so.1".
[Thread debugging using libthread_db enabled]
[New Thread 47977600703280 (LWP 15578)]
[KCrash handler]
#5 QShared::ref (this=0x1) at /usr/lib64/qt3/include/qshared.h:49
#6 0x00002ba29e7bdde9 in Macro (this=0x7fff0ca59b80,
source=@0x7fff0ca59dc0)
at /data/development/sources/kde-3.5/kdevelop/lib/cppparser/macro.h:198
#7 0x00002ba2af5873ac in Driver::addMacro (this=0x1216a20,
macro=@0x7fff0ca59dc0)
at /data/development/sources/kde-3.5/kdevelop/lib/cppparser/driver.cpp:219
#8 0x00002ba2aec093db in KDevDriver::addMacro (this=0x1216a20,
m=@0x7fff0ca59dc0)
at /data/development/sources/kde-3.5/kdevelop/languages/cpp/kdevdriver.h:36
#9 0x00002ba2aec92df5 in KDevDriver::setup (this=0x1216a20)
at /data/development/sources/kde-3.5/kdevelop/languages/cpp/kdevdriver.cpp:61
#10 0x00002ba2aec88b1e in CppDriver (this=0x1,
cppSupport=0x7fff0ca59e00)
at /data/development/sources/kde-3.5/kdevelop/languages/cpp/cppsupportpart.cpp:122
#11 0x00002ba2aec7e0f5 in CppSupportPart (this=0x1206f90,
parent=<value optimized out>, name=<value optimized out>,
args=@0x7fff0ca5aa80)
at /data/development/sources/kde-3.5/kdevelop/languages/cpp/cppsupportpart.cpp:214
#12 0x00002ba2aec6c56f in KDEPrivate::ConcreteFactory<CppSupportPart,
QObject>::create (parent=0x817db0, name=0x0, args=@0x7fff0ca5aa80)
at /opt/kde-35/include/kgenericfactory.tcc:167
#13 0x00002ba2aec6c5f0 in KDEPrivate::ConcreteFactory<CppSupportPart,
QObject>::create (parentWidget=0x0, widgetName=0x0, parent=0x817db0,
name=0x0,
className=0x2ba29e7efdbd "KDevLanguageSupport",
args=@0x7fff0ca5aa80)
at /opt/kde-35/include/kgenericfactory.tcc:133
#14 0x00002ba2a29bccfa in KLibFactory::create (this=0x1,
parent=0x7fff0ca59e00, name=0x1216a48 "",
classname=0xf <Address 0xf out of bounds>, args=@0x40)
at /data/development/sources/kde-3.5/kdelibs/kdecore/klibloader.cpp:83
#15 0x00002ba29e2d7e28 in createInstanceFromFactory<KDevLanguageSupport>
(
factory=0x11c3f90, parent=0x817db0, name=0x1216a48 "",
args=@0x7fff0ca5aa80)
at /opt/kde-35/include/kparts/componentfactory.h:67
#16 0x00002ba29e2d7f11 in createInstanceFromLibrary<KDevLanguageSupport>
(
libraryName=<value optimized out>, parent=0x817db0, name=0x0,
args=@0x7fff0ca5aa80, error=0x0)
at /opt/kde-35/include/kparts/componentfactory.h:147
#17 0x00002ba29e2d7fe9 in createInstanceFromService<KDevLanguageSupport>
(
service=<value optimized out>, parent=0x817db0, name=0x0,
args=@0x7fff0ca5aa80, error=0x0)
at /opt/kde-35/include/kparts/componentfactory.h:216
#18 0x00002ba29e2d82a2 in ProjectManager::loadLanguageSupport
(this=0x800970,
lang=@0x11b7f28)
at /data/development/sources/kde-3.5/kdevelop/src/projectmanager.cpp:554
#19 0x00002ba29e2db04a in ProjectManager::slotLoadProject
(this=0x800970)
at /data/development/sources/kde-3.5/kdevelop/src/projectmanager.cpp:262
#20 0x00002ba29e2db44a in ProjectManager::qt_invoke (this=0x800970,
_id=8,
_o=0x7fff0ca5ac80) at ./src/projectmanager.moc:119
#21 0x00002ba2a3ceeadc in QObject::activate_signal 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#22 0x00002ba2a3fd2f92 in QSignal::signal 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#23 0x00002ba2a3d07555 in QSignal::activate 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#24 0x00002ba2a3d0db68 in QSingleShotTimer::event 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#25 0x00002ba2a3c97eb5 in QApplication::internalNotify 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#26 0x00002ba2a3c98c40 in QApplication::notify 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#27 0x00002ba2a293b192 in KApplication::notify (this=0x7fff0ca5b220,
receiver=0x7f7110, event=0x7fff0ca5afa0)
at /data/development/sources/kde-3.5/kdelibs/kdecore/kapplication.cpp:550
#28 0x00002ba2a3c8e50f in QEventLoop::activateTimers 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#29 0x00002ba2a3c4e69d in QEventLoop::processEvents 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#30 0x00002ba2a3cac963 in QEventLoop::enterLoop 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#31 0x00002ba2a3cac812 in QEventLoop::exec ()
from /usr/lib/qt3/lib64/libqt-mt.so.3
#32 0x000000000040845a in main (argc=<value optimized out>,
argv=<value optimized out>)
at /data/development/sources/kde-3.5/kdevelop/src/main.cpp:143
Andras
--
Quanta Plus developer - http://quanta.kdewebdev.org
K Desktop Environment - http://www.kde.org
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 189 bytes
Desc: This is a digitally signed message part.
URL: <http://mail.kde.org/pipermail/kdevelop-devel/attachments/20070612/ec7da1b1/attachment.sig>
More information about the KDevelop-devel
mailing list